Job Duties:

The Department for Aging and Rehabilitative Services supports the Agency's mission, vision, values, and standards through the provision of exemplary customer service, quality administrative support, and facilities management services.

We are seeking an Office Services Specialist to serves as the primary receptionist for the Commissioner's Office, including answering and routing telephone calls and directing visitors appropriately. Performs administrative tasks that support agency staff and programs, providing multifaceted analytical and administrative assistance to executive leadership. Also serves as a backup receptionist for the front office.

Works closely with the Assistant to the Commissioner, division leadership, staff, community partners, and other DARS offices to advance the mission of delivering high‑quality services across the Commonwealth. Establishes and maintains collaborative working relationships with agency staff, constituents, community partners, and the public, including individuals from diverse social and economic backgrounds.
